WebThe incoming radiance times the solid angle gives the incoming irradiance (W/m 2). Most surfaces reflect some of the light that falls on them, so some fraction of the incoming irradiance leaves. If the outgoing light is divided equally among all possible directions (i.e., the surface is a diffuse or Lambertian reflector), for a flat surface it ... http://www.graphics.stanford.edu/courses/cs348b-01/course29.hanrahan.pdf

We call the new method radiance caching. The incoming radiance at a point is represented by a vector of coefcients with respect to spherical or hemi-spherical harmonics [9]. Due to the basis orthogonality, the illumination integral evaluation (Eq. 1) reduces to a dot product of the interpolated incoming radiance coef-cients and the BRDF ... biopath 75019
